New Delhi, Nov 21: The Prime Minister’s Office (PMO) today denied setting up any fund other than the National Defence Fund (NDF) for relief of Kargil martyrs and those injured in Operation Vijay.

The PMO, while reacting to some media reports, denied setting up a `Kargil relief fund’.

About the receipts for the contributions to the NDF reaching late, the PMO said banks followed a procedure and the receipts were issued only after the realisation of cheques and drafts given by the donors.

They said due to overwhelming response to the NDF, the PMO had received nearly 80,000 cheques and drafts which were duly fowarded to the State Bank of India.

It said there was a slight delay in issuing receipts due to the large number of donors.
